Invesco Ltd., founded in 1978 and head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ia, is a global investment management firm managing hundreds of billions in assets across a diverse range of products, including mutual funds, exchange-traded funds (ETFs), and institutional portfolios. Known for its blend of active and passive investment strategies, Invesco serves individual investors, financial advisors, and institutions, with a strong presence in North America, Europe, and Asia, bolstered by acquisitions like OppenheimerFunds in 2019. The firm offers specialized solutions in equities, fixed income, real estate, and alternatives, leveraging its global research capabilities to cater to varying market needs. Invesco’s commitment to innovation and client-focused investing has solidified its reputation as a versatile player in the asset management industry.

Invesco's Q2 2016 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2016, Invesco held 3,833 positions worth $272B, up 11% from $246B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 16% of the portfolio.

Invesco withdrew a net $12.2B in Q2 2016, closing 152 positions and reducing 1,770 holdings. Its most notable exit was TIME WARNER CABLE INC NEW COM STK, an estimated $674M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 13% of assets, down from 15%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Invesco opened a new position in S&P Global worth $271M.

  • Invesco's largest Q2 2016 buy was S&P Global: 2,525,739 shares worth $271M.
  • Invesco added most to Charter Communications in Q2 2016, an estimated $590M increase.
  • Invesco's biggest Q2 2016 reduction was Apple, cutting an estimated $947M.
  • Invesco fully exited TIME WARNER CABLE INC NEW COM STK in Q2 2016, selling an estimated $674M.
  • Invesco's ten largest holdings make up 16% of its $272B portfolio in Q2 2016.
  • Invesco opened 127 new positions and closed 152 in Q2 2016.
  • Invesco's portfolio value rose 11% quarter-over-quarter to $272B.

Based on Invesco's 13F filing for Q2 2016, filed 15 Aug 2016.
